Canva has announced a landmark integration that deeply embeds its creative design suite into leading AI platforms, including OpenAI’s ChatGPT.

Through two major new features—the Deep Research Connector and the Model Context Protocol (MCP) Server—Canva aims to create a seamless, all-in-one AI workflow, allowing users to brainstorm, design, and publish content without leaving their AI assistant.
This move is designed to solve a key point of friction in modern workflows, where users often have to manually switch between AI chats and design tools to provide context or create visuals.
Canva’s Deep Research Connector with ChatGPT
This feature securely connects a user’s entire library of Canva designs directly to ChatGPT, allowing the AI to analyze, reference, and refine content with full context. Instead of searching for past work, users can now prompt ChatGPT to perform tasks based on their existing Canva Docs, Presentations, and brand guides.
Key use cases include:
- Marketers: Summarizing campaign reports and pulling messaging from brand guides.
- Business Owners: Analyzing business reports and summarizing past meeting notes.
- Sales Teams: Searching for key value propositions in presentations and preparing proposals.
- Educators: Pulling key points from past curriculum to generate lesson plans.
Canva’s Model Context Protocol (MCP) Server
The MCP Server is a more advanced protocol that allows any integrated AI assistant not just to read, but to create new content using a user’s Canva workspace. This enables AI agents like ChatGPT and Salesforce’s Agentforce to generate on-brand, context-aware designs directly within a conversation.
With the MCP Server, AI assistants can:
- Generate any design type, from social media posts to presentations, using context from the chat.
- Autofill charts with labeled and formatted data from AI-generated insights.
- Resize and export branded templates with new, contextually relevant copy.
- Import PDFs or other files directly from a URL link.
All interactions are protected by Canva Shield, the company’s AI trust and safety framework. The new integrations are now live for OpenAI’s ChatGPT and Salesforce’s Agentforce, with more partners expected to be announced soon.
